Exploring the Benefits of Retractable Fly Screens
Tumblr media
In the quest for comfortable and bug-free living spaces, retractable fly screens emerge as a practical yet luxurious solution that combines affordability with functionality. These versatile screens not only provide protection against insects but also offer enhanced ventilation, unobstructed views, and seamless integration with existing doors and windows. In this article, will delve into the affordability and myriad benefits of retractable fly screens, making them a worthwhile investment for any home.
Cost-Effective Solution: 
A. Initial Investment: Fly screens offer an affordable alternative to traditional fixed screens, with competitive pricing and customisable options to fit any budget. Homeowners can enjoy the benefits of insect protection without breaking the bank, making it a cost-effective solution for every household.
B. Long-Term Savings: While the initial investment in fly screens may seem modest, the long-term savings they provide are significant. By preventing insect infestations and reducing the need for chemical insecticides, these screens help homeowners save money on pest control measures and maintenance costs over time.
Enhanced Comfort and Convenience: 
A. Uninterrupted Airflow: Fly screens allow for uninterrupted airflow and natural ventilation, creating a comfortable indoor environment free from stuffiness and odors. Enjoy the fresh breeze and gentle cross-ventilation without the hassle of opening and closing traditional screens.
B. Easy Operation: With smooth and effortless operation, fly screens are designed for maximum convenience and user-friendliness. Simply slide the screen open or closed as needed, allowing for seamless access to outdoor spaces and unobstructed views of the surrounding landscape.
Seamless Integration and Aesthetic Appeal: 
A. Customisable Options:Fly screens come in a variety of sizes, colors, and mesh options to suit the unique specifications and preferences of homeowners. Choose from retractable screens for doors, windows, or large openings, ensuring a perfect fit and seamless integration with your existing décor.
B. Enhanced Aesthetics: Unlike traditional fixed screens that can detract from the aesthetic appeal of doors and windows, fly screens offer a sleek and minimalist design that enhances the visual appeal of any home. Enjoy unobstructed views and clean sightlines without compromising on insect protection.
Year-Round Versatility: 
A. Seasonal Adaptability: Fly screens are designed for year-round use, providing insect protection and ventilation in all seasons. During warmer months, keep your doors and windows open to let in the breeze while keeping bugs out. In colder months, retract the screens to seal out drafts and maintain indoor comfort.
B. Multi-Functional Usage: Fly screens serve as versatile solutions for a variety of applications, including patio doors, French doors, sliding doors, and large openings. Their adaptability and flexibility make them suitable for any space, whether it's a residential home, apartment, or commercial establishment.
Eco-Friendly Living: 
A. Reduced Environmental Impact: By providing natural ventilation and reducing the need for artificial cooling systems, fly screens contribute to energy conservation and environmental sustainability. Enjoy a greener and more eco-friendly lifestyle while lowering your carbon footprint and supporting renewable energy practices.
Conclusion: Elevate Your Living Spaces with Retractable Fly Screens 
Retractable fly screens offer an affordable and practical solution for homeowners seeking to enhance their living spaces with insect protection, ventilation, and aesthetic appeal. From cost-effective affordability to enhanced comfort and convenience, these innovative screens provide a multitude of benefits that make them a worthwhile investment for any home. With fly screens, you can enjoy the luxury of bug-free living while embracing a greener and more sustainable lifestyle. So, invest in the affordability and benefits of fly screens and transform your home into a comfortable and inviting sanctuary for years to come.

Mesh Options Available For Your Window Insect Screens in Melbourne
Apart from protecting the interiors from deadly bugs and pests, window screens in Melbourne are helpful in several other ways. They serve vital purposes at every home like they allow fresh air to come in and ventilate your home, and they also block a good amount of dust from entering your home. Due to all the hard work these screens engage in, they get damaged, and lack of maintenance also plays a significant role. In this situation, they need replacement, and this replacement involves understanding different materials to be able to choose wisely. Here are the details of the most popular points to consider before selecting a window insect screen in Melbourne.
POPULAR OPTIONS FOR CONSIDERING WHILE CHOOSING WINDOW SCREENS IN MELBOURNE
When choosing a window insect screen in Melbourne, you will come across several materials and mesh options with unique features and advantages. Here are the details of the most common materials available, such as window insect screens or retractable fly screens in Melbourne.
FIBRE GLASS
This material is famous for its durability and resistance to issues like rusting. This is a long-lasting option that requires no major maintenance, and due to its thin appearance, it is almost invisible while still providing unobstructed views through the window and complete privacy. They are very impressive in their core functioning that involves restricting the entry of bugs, pests, and dust, debris, etc.
ALUMINIUM SCREENS
Another very impressive screen option available for window screens in Melbourne is aluminium and it is famous for its affordability. It offers better visibility than fibreglass and has adequate protection against insects and debris. It also facilitates the highest-grade ventilation and provides superior-quality performance.
GALVANISED STEEL INSECT SCREENS
If you are searching for exceptionally strong, weather-resistant and long-lasting window screens Melbourne material, you can go with galvanised steel screens. They feature sturdy construction, and this window insect screen in Melbourne is capable of restraining harsh weather conditions without any maintenance. They are very effective in keeping bugs and pests away from your kids.
STANDARD MESH FOR RETRACTABLE FLY SCREEN IN MELBOURNE
STANDARD MESH FOR YOUR WINDOWS 
According to the vendors, standard mesh for window screens in Melbourne should be made up of fibre glass or aluminium as these two materials deliver superior application and protection against insects and dust and depress at very economical rates. The best type is also available in different types, and you can get them customised to suit your specific needs.

Hazbin Hotel Angelic Wings Theory
Something I thought of while falling asleep last night, is that after Vaggie regains her wings, they become retractable.
Tumblr media Tumblr media
Vaggie regains her wings in Hello Rosie, but as we can see in the next episode they're seemingly gone
Tumblr media Tumblr media Tumblr media Tumblr media
But later in The Show Must Go On, it's shown she can just pull them out at will and then retract them when she wants later.
Tumblr media Tumblr media
Now comparing her to another Angel of her kind (exorcists) Lute ALWAYS has her wings out and it appears she CANNOT retract them. (This also applies to Adam but I don't think he counts as a true exorcist angel)
Tumblr media Tumblr media Tumblr media Tumblr media
This may also apply to Vaggie herself before she was brutalized and attacked by Lute. As she has her old set of wings at all times.
Tumblr media
(Yes, TORN off, not CUT off. Lute didn't use angelic weapons to cut off Vaggie's wings, she TORE them off with her bare hands. That's why Vaggie was able to grow them back)
So perhaps having your wings physically torn off in some way, when you grow them back it has the side effect of making them retractable. I was thinking that maybe the animators just don't want to draw the wings at all times but clearly they do for other angels and other winged characters so this seems purposeful.
Tumblr media Tumblr media Tumblr media Tumblr media
This also seems to apply to the seraphim angels we see, Sera and Emily. They ALWAYS have their wings out and it doesn't seem they can retract them at will.
Now, who else is a Seraphim who CAN retract their wings?
Tumblr media Tumblr media
Yes, it's Lucifer.
In fact, it seems Lucifer highly prefers to keep his wings retracted. Seemingly only using them to fly, fight, or show off. They also appear to come out automatically similar to his horns when he goes full-demon.
Tumblr media Tumblr media
Now I actually did go back to the opening storybook sequence, and Lucifer has his wings out the ENTIRE time rather than just before which does make this a bit confusing.
Tumblr media
But I do find it really odd he only has half his wings here, just before being thrown into hell, despite it not being a side profile. As an artist I really see no reason for that choice, it wouldn't really affect the silhouettes too much because they show overlap in earlier scenes. It just seems super odd here. But at the same time, there's no way to know the true intention of why they drew it the way they did. Maybe it was to make things appear clearer, it could be foreshadowing he lost half his wings? Who knows. I don't have an answer for this part.
But It's also important to note this opening scene was narrated to us as if it were a storybook being read to a child. Narratively, It's a simple narration/exposition of a previous event in the story. A lot of shows do this and leave out the details in order to actually show us what happened on screen in a flashback down the line. And to make that actual flashback more satisfying and NOT feel like a waste of time, they most definitely had to leave stuff out of this initial exposition. (Plus you still want mysteries to keep viewers engaged) Think of the Roo, Root of all Evil Theory, or how they don't talk much about Eve at all. This could be stuff they intentionally left out in case they do have a flashback of this moment later in the series.
So it's entirely possible that they purposely left out Lucifer getting his wings torn off to make it a surprise for when they do actually show us the fall of humanity, and in turn, Lucifer's fall.
Of course, you could argue that Vaggie and Lucifer CHOOSE to retract their wings while the other angels don't, but the fact that no angel we know of besides them does it, and they're both fallen angels, one of which we know FOR SURE had their wings torn off, it raises enough eyebrows for me.
Basically, I think it's very possible that through the evidence of Vaggie's wings being retractable after growing them back, and every other angel we know of never retracts their wings and has never had their wings torn off, it can be assumed that Lucifer might have had his wings torn off as punishment when he was sent down to hell.
